#19248e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#19248e is composed of 9.8% red, 14.1%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.4% cyan, 74.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 234.4 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 32.7%. #19248e color hex could be obtained by blending #3248ff with #00001d.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#19248e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#19248e has RGB values of R:25, G:36,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 1647758.

Shades and Tints of #19248e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020209 is the darkest color, while #f7f8fe is the lightest one.
